At Bootle New Strand, travelers can purchase and collect tickets from the Ticket Office, which operates daily with extended hours from early morning until midnight. Smartcard services are available, adding to the convenience, though there are no ticket vending machines on-site. The station is equipped with an induction loop to support those with hearing impairments.
While the station doesn’t have the luxuries of a waiting room or first-class lounge, seating is available. Passengers will find no restroom facilities, but those in need of assistance can take advantage of staff help points and customer service offerings. Luggage storage and refreshment options are limited, with only a news agent present.
In terms of accessibility, Bootle New Strand station shines with step-free access across all areas, although some ramps are steep. Passengers can also find ramps for train access, ensuring smooth transitions. Assistance for travelers with mobility impairments is available, with one accessible parking space and dedicated set-down/pick-up points.
For cyclists, the station provides 32 spaces in bicycle stands and racks, with free secure storage access, although it lacks facilities for cycle hire. CCTV ensures added security for your bikes.

If rail services are temporarily unavailable, a rail replacement service is accessible from Washington Parade nearby. Although there's no taxi rank, travelers can find further transport information through Merseytravel or call the Traveline for assistance.
For air travelers,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is the nearest choice. Convenient combined rail and bus tickets can be purchased from any Merseyrail station. Simply ask for "Liverpool John Lennon Airport" when buying your ticket to include the 86A or 80A bus ride from Liverpool South Parkway station to the airport.

Marple Station is well-furnished with facilities aimed at ensuring a seamless experience for all commuters. A ticket office stands ready to serve passengers from early morning until late in the evening on weekdays and weekends, complete with accessible ticket machines that make purchasing or collecting your ticket a breeze. While you’re there, take advantage of smartcard services available at the station, although it is worth noting that validators are currently unavailable. Accessibility is well-addressed here, with step-free access provided throughout the station—a true Category A station equipped with lifts and a level access point.
For added convenience, the station offers customer information via departure screens and announcements, although there are no dedicated waiting rooms. Fear not, though; seating areas are available. The station is under the watchful eye of CCTV to ensure your security, leaving you with one less thing to worry about as you traverse through.
If your journey doesn’t end at Marple, fret not. The station is well-linked to various transport services, allowing for smooth transitions between travel modes. Buses frequent Brabyns Brow, carrying passengers to bustling locales like Hyde, Manchester, Stockport, or Romiley. For those in need of taxis, Northern Railway offers a handy Cab4you service to help push your travels stress-free.
